Bangru - Udaypur, Surguja

Bangru is a village situated in the Udaypur tehsil of Surguja district, Chhattisgarh. It is located approximately 14 km from the tehsil headquarters in Udaipur and around 56 km from the district headquarters in Ambikapur. Salba serves as the Gram Panchayat for Bangru village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Bangru is 433195. The village covers a total geographical area of 475.52 hectares and falls under the 497117 pincode. Ambikapur is the nearest town, located about 56 km away.

Bangru village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Ambikapur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Surguja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Bangru

According to the 2011 Census, Bangru village had a total population of 319 people, including 166 males and 153 females, living in 70 households. The sex ratio was 922 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 51.30%, with male literacy at 61.15% and female literacy at 40.77%. The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 246.
